International

Deadly Brazil Rains Set Off Mudslides, Several Dead

Extremely heavy rains set off mudslides and floods in a mountainous region of Rio de Janeiro state in Brazil, killing multiple people.

Torrential rain and mudslides in Brazil's Petropolis
info_icon

Extremely heavy rains set off mudslides and floods in a mountainous region of Rio de Janeiro state in Brazil, killing multiple people.

Tags